Betsey Johnson

Betsey Johnson is a fashion-conscious designer who is famous for her playful and feminine designs. She has over 60 stores around the world and is a well-known name in the world of fashion. She is also known for her cartwheels at the end of her fashion shows. She has appeared on a variety of talk shows and donated money to breast cancer charities.

She began her career in fashion after winning a Mademoiselle guest editor contest. She was hired as a designer at Manhattan's Paraphernalia Boutique shortly after. In this period she was a part of the fashion movement of youthquake and Andy Warhol's underground scene, along with people such as Edie Sedgwick and Lou Reed. After this, she took control of the junior clothing brand Alley Cat and opened her first boutique on the Upper East Side called Betsey Bunky Nini.

In 1978, she introduced her own clothing line which received positive appraisal. Her second collection was not as well-received. She was left with three thousand pieces of clothing, and insufficient funds to put together an event for fashion in 1981. Despite this setback she recovered and has over fifty stores around the world. She is famous for her sexy dresses that blend feminine elements with bright colors. Her styles have been worn by celebrities such as Lisa Loeb and Madonna.
